Default Re: History 101

Playing now at the hardiest level after the 4th battle i have over 600 build/repair points.
Of course the temptation to simply click the "fix all" button is irresistable like a monkey on your back saying just DO IT!
Then i think is this realistic?
Would a force be able to repair all vehicles and heal all men magically with all restored to full strength?
Tanks and vehicles waiting on parts and men recovering in the hospital (waiting on more B/R points)would be the norm.
Why not have another level with smaller B/R points?

Could take this game to another level of realism.

Default Re: History 101

what i do is playingsomething like operations. since it is very unusual for a unit to fight continously over a whole i say a row of battles represents one big battle over maybe 3 days. then my unit is drawn out of the fight and replacemnts come in.

So i only get reeinforcments every month and tanks are more or less random and not always the newest stuff.

i t is hard to constrain yourself but it makes a much better playing experience.

Also one should try playingthe polish or other minor nations like romania. i will do thsi afterthe german 200 battle campaign
